How does roof ventilation affect my home's energy efficiency and attic health?
On 4/12 pitch roofs common in Carlton, improper ventilation creates temperature differentials that lead to ice dams in winter and attic mold year-round. The 2015 Michigan Residential Code requires balanced intake and exhaust ventilation to maintain consistent attic temperatures. Ridge vents combined with soffit vents create natural airflow that prevents moisture accumulation and extends shingle life. Proper ventilation reduces cooling costs by 10-15% and prevents structural damage from condensation.
Can a visual inspection really tell me everything about my roof's condition?
Traditional walk-over inspections miss sub-surface moisture trapped beneath architectural asphalt shingles. Drone technology with thermal imaging identifies temperature variations indicating wet insulation or compromised decking. This non-invasive approach reveals problems before they become visible, particularly valuable for Carlton's moderate hail risk where impact damage may not immediately show. Combining drone data with hands-on verification provides a comprehensive assessment of your roof's true condition.
Why are my homeowner insurance premiums increasing so much in Carlton?
Michigan's 14% average premium increase reflects insurers' response to severe weather claims. Upgrading to an IBHS FORTIFIED Home-certified roof can directly lower your bill through documented wind and hail resistance. These roofs meet rigorous standards for deck attachment, secondary water barriers, and impact-rated shingles. Insurers recognize FORTIFIED roofs as lower-risk investments, often offering premium discounts of 15-30% that offset the initial upgrade cost over time.
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ional asphalt when replacing my roof?
With DTE Energy/Consumers Energy net metering and the 30% federal investment tax credit, solar shingles offer compelling economics in 2026. Traditional architectural asphalt provides reliable weather protection at lower upfront cost, while integrated solar shingles generate electricity with a sleeker appearance. The decision hinges on your energy consumption patterns, roof orientation, and whether you prioritize immediate savings versus long-term energy independence. Both options require proper structural assessment to support additional weight.
What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Carlton's thunderstorm season?
Carlton's 115 mph ultimate design wind speed requires Class 4 impact-rated shingles to withstand May-August convective thunderstorms. These shingles resist 2-inch hail impacts that would damage standard products, preventing the granular loss that leads to premature failure. Combined with proper fastening patterns and high-temperature sealant strips, this creates a system that maintains integrity during high-wind events. The investment pays dividends in reduced repair frequency and insurance claim avoidance.

My Carlton Village roof is from the 1980s - should I be worried about its condition?
Roofs built around 1982 are now 44 years old, which exceeds the typical lifespan of architectural asphalt shingles. In Carlton's climate, decades of UV exposure and freeze-thaw cycles degrade the asphalt binder, causing shingles to become brittle and lose their protective granules. On 1/2 inch CDX plywood decking, this aging process can lead to moisture infiltration that compromises the underlying structure. Regular inspections are essential to identify curling, cracking, or missing shingles before they cause interior damage.
What are the current code requirements for roof replacements in Barry County?
The Barry County Building Department enforces the 2015 Michigan Residential Code, which mandates specific ice and water shield applications in eaves and valleys. Licensed contractors through LARA must install these membranes with proper offsets from roof edges and around penetrations. Flashing requirements now include step-flashing integration with wall systems and counter-flashing over masonry. These provisions address Carlton's freeze-thaw cycles and prevent water intrusion at vulnerable roof-to-wall intersections.
